_aTurkish teenagers are living in country that combines ancient civilizations with shopping malls, cell phones, and other aspects of modern life. The country, like much of the world, is trying to balance traditional religion and culture with lifestyle changes that come with being a progressive nation. Teens are at the forefront of this challenge, leading the way. Teens in Turkey is part of Global Connections, a series that uncovers the challenges, pastimes, and customs of teens around the world. _dNon Fiction |
